Construction of agriculture houses enters final phase

Construction of agriculture houses enters final phase

Podgorica, (MINA-BUSINESS) – The construction of agriculture houses in Berane and Pljevlja is entering its final phase, the Ministry of Agriculture, Forestry and Water Management announced, reaffirming a strong commitment to improving agriculture and supporting farmers.

 

The Ministry stated in a press release that completion of the works and equipping of the facilities are planned by the end of June. 

 

“These modern facilities will serve as central hubs for providing key services to farmers, enabling them to receive comprehensive support, from administrative procedures to expert advice. At the same time, employees will be provided with better and more modern working conditions,” the press release reads.

 

The agriculture houses will host regional offices of the Agricultural Payments Agency, the Ministry’s advisory services, the agricultural inspection, as well as services of the Administration for Food Safety, Veterinary and Phytosanitary Affairs.

 

Additionally, the presence of local agricultural services will contribute to strengthening cooperation with municipalities and ensuring a more efficient response to producers’ needs.

 

The Ministry also announced that the Agriculture House project in Niksic is in the final stage of preparation. The call for construction works is expected in July, while implementation will be supported through a new World Bank project for agriculture and fisheries development (CRFASD), which will be launched at the end of the month.
